#e0754d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e0754d is composed of 87.8% red, 45.9%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 47.8% magenta, 65.6%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 16.3 degrees, a saturation of 70.3% and a lightness of 59%. #e0754d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ffea9a with #c10000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

#e0754d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e0754d has RGB values of R:224, G:117, B:77 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.66,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14710093.

Shades and Tints of #e0754d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060201 is the darkest color, while #fdf7f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e0754d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#989695 is the less saturated color, while #f86a35 is the most saturated one.
